Article: Running Linux and BSD on the Mac Mini
In this article
(hosted by IBM, maker of the POWER and PowerPC CPUs used in Apple computers
today), Peter Seebach reports that NetBSD and Yellow Dog Linux have both
begun to support the Mac Mini. He looks at open source operating system
options on this new contender in the embedded PowerPC platform space.
